Tips & Notes

  • Practical rounding for cooking: 250 mL ≈ 1 cup + 1 tablespoon (not exactly 1 cup); 500 mL ≈ 2 cups + 2 tablespoons; 1,000 mL = 4.227 cups ≈ 4 cups + 3.5 tablespoons. Round to the nearest practical measurement for most cooking.
  • European recipes in mL to US cups: 100 mL = 0.423 cups ≈ about 3/8 cup; 200 mL = 0.845 cups ≈ 3/4 cup + 1 tablespoon; 300 mL = 1.268 cups ≈ 1 cup + 4 tablespoons; 400 mL = 1.690 cups ≈ 1 cup + 11 tablespoons = 1.5 cups + 2 tbsp.
  • Medicine and baby formula: standard medicine dose in mL can be expressed as a fraction of a cup for larger quantities. 118 mL = 0.5 cups; 236 mL = 1 cup; 473 mL = 2 cups. Baby formula: 1 fluid oz (30 mL) = 0.127 cups per scoop dosing.
  • Metric vs. US measuring jugs: a European 500 mL measuring jug has markings from 50 mL to 500 mL. A US 2-cup measuring jug has markings from 1/4 cup to 2 cups. For cross-system cooking, a 1-liter Pyrex measuring jug with both mL and cup/oz markings is the most practical tool.
  • The Australian/metric cup is 250 mL (not 236.588 mL). If a recipe says "1 cup" and the origin is Australian or New Zealand, 250 mL is correct. For US recipes, use 236.588 mL (or rounded to 240 mL). The 13.4 mL difference per cup adds up in large recipes.

Common Mistakes

  • Rounding 250 mL to exactly 1 US cup — 250 mL is the metric/Australian cup, not the US cup. 250 mL = 1.057 US cups. For a US recipe, 250 mL is slightly more than 1 cup. Use 236 mL for an accurate US cup.
  • Using the US cup conversion for Australian/metric recipes — if an Australian recipe uses "1 cup of flour" and you measure in US cups (236 mL), you are using 14 mL less than intended per cup. For a recipe with 4 cups of flour, total shortfall = 56 mL. For baking, this can affect texture.
  • Treating mL as interchangeable with grams for all ingredients — 1 mL of water = 1 gram (water density = 1 g/mL). But 1 mL of flour ≈ 0.5-0.65 g (flour density ≈ 0.5-0.65 g/mL). Converting 500 mL of flour to cups (2.11 cups) then to grams: 2.11 cups × 120 g/cup = 253 g. Converting 500 mL to g directly: 500 × 0.6 = 300 g (different!). Always use weight for dry ingredients.
  • Converting recipe quantities without checking serving size — if a European recipe says "300 mL cream for 4 servings" and you want 8 servings, the correct amount is 600 mL = 2.535 cups, not just convert 300 mL to cups and multiply. Scale first, then convert.
  • Not accounting for the difference between US fl oz and UK fl oz when converting from mL — 1 US fl oz = 29.5735 mL; 1 UK fl oz = 28.4131 mL. Most cup/mL converters use the US fluid ounce. If a UK source gives volume in fl oz, use 28.41 mL per fl oz, not 29.57 mL.

Milliliters to Cups Overview

Milliliters to US cups conversion serves the inverse of the American baker abroad: it is for the non-American cook reading a US recipe and needing to use their metric measuring jug, or the American cooking at home who has a metric ingredient quantity and needs the cup equivalent.

mL to cups formula:

cups = mL / 236.588 | cups = mL × 0.00422675 | Practical: 240 mL ≈ 1 cup
EX: European recipe: 300 mL milk → 300/236.588 = 1.268 cups → round to 1 cup + 4 tablespoons (1 tbsp = 15 mL, so 4 × 15 = 60 mL → 240 + 60 = 300 mL). 500 mL cream → 500/236.588 = 2.113 cups → 2 cups + 2 tablespoons
Inverse — cups to mL:
mL = cups × 236.588 | 1 cup = 236.588 mL | metric cup = 250 mL
EX: US recipe: 3 cups broth → 3 × 236.588 = 709.8 mL ≈ 710 mL. Doubled recipe: 6 cups = 1,420 mL = 1.42 liters

The 13.4 mL difference between a US cup (236.6 mL) and the metric cup (250 mL) matters most in precise baking — leavening ratios, gluten hydration, and emulsion stability all depend on accurate liquid quantities. For savory cooking where approximation is acceptable, treating 250 mL as 1 cup introduces a 5.6% error that rarely affects the final dish. For bread dough hydration at 70%, the same error changes the water ratio from 70% to 74% — a meaningful difference in dough texture.

For liquids (water, milk, juice, oil), mL to cups is a direct volume conversion: 240 mL = 1.014 cups ≈ 1 cup. For solids, 1 cup means a specific volume container, and the weight of that volume depends on the ingredient density. A US cup container holds 236.6 mL of flour, but that flour weighs only 120-125g, while the same 236.6 mL of water weighs 236.6g. For precise baking, always weigh dry ingredients (flour, sugar, oats) in grams rather than measuring by mL volume. For liquids, mL is accurate and practical.

Dual-scale measuring tools: Pyrex glass measuring jugs typically show mL, cups, and fl oz on the same jug — the 2-cup/500 mL jug is one of the most useful kitchen tools for cross-system cooking. Digital kitchen scales with a "water" mode (grams = mL for water-density liquids) work for both. OXO Angled measuring cups show measurements visible from above, with both US cups and mL. Silicone flexible measuring cups often show both systems. For small amounts (teaspoons/tablespoons), both metric (5 mL/teaspoon) and US (4.93 mL/teaspoon) measuring spoon sets are nearly identical and interchangeable for cooking purposes.
